It is known that the perfect fifth and octave can be expressed as $X4Y3$ and $x7Y5$ respectively, where $X= 256/243$ is the minor and $Y = 9/8 : X = 37/211$ the major Pythagorean semitone. In this this paper, Pythagorean system is studied when couples of semitones need not be considered in rational numbers; we deal with semitone couples $(X, Y)$ in algebraic numbers expressed by $dth$ roots, $d=1,2,3,…$.
